FG Proposes To Spend N47.9trn In 2025 Budget

248

The Federal Executive Council (FEC) meeting on Thursday, approved a proposed budget of N47.9 trillion for 2025.

The meeting was chaired by President Bola Tinubu.

The Minister of Budget and Economic Planning, Atiku Bagudu, disclosed the information while briefing State House reporters on the outcome of FEC meeting.

The approval is part of the Medium Term Expenditure Framework (MTEF) for 2025-2027, in accordance with the Fiscal Responsibility Act of 2007.

He explained that the framework, which will soon be submitted to the National Assembly as required by law for passage, projects a Gross Domestic Product (GDP) growth rate of 4.6%, an exchange rate of $75 to the Naira, and oil production of 2.06 million barrels per day.
